We are looking for an experienced Quality Designer I to join the Skate team. You will report to our Quality Assurance Development Director and work close with Strategic and Operational QD’s.

You will create and guide our quality strategy in partnership with our Quality Assurance and Development team members. You will create and guide the implementation and use of our verification and quality strategy in your assigned area of ownership as a Lead and will coordinate testing efforts and focus of area team members.

Responsibilities:

  • Lead the Quality Verification efforts partnering with the Development team to deliver top-class content, steering the quality of experience.

  • Be a communication bridge between the Development Partners and the Quality team.

  • Communicate technical information to diverse audiences in an understandable manner, facilitating transparent dialogue about project status, issues, and solutions; foster an environment of mutual respect and collaboration.

  • Identify areas where testing processes, data validation, communication, reporting and feedback can be improved to provide pipelines.

  • Document reproduction steps, gathering test data and outputs, rebuild and test code and data fixes and produce supporting debug output to assist the whole game development.

  • Workflow champion in assisting the triage and prioritization of bugs with production, understanding where to direct effort for most gain on servicing bugs and feature requests.

  • Monitor the game builds, and follow up on fixes when we have issues that prevent the game from meeting quality goals.

  • Partner with the Automation and Data Analytics team to help identify technical solutions and automation opportunities.

  • Drive and execute test planning through a Risk-based testing approach.

Qualifications:

  • 5 years experience as a QA analyst/feature owner.

  • Working knowledge of Test & Issue Management systems (e.g., JIRA).

  • An enthusiasm for games and life simulation is a bonus.

  • Experience working in an upstream/embedded QA model.

  • Experience with Agile/Scrum software development.

  • Experience working in a live service development model (i.e. sprints, releases, content deployments).

  • Experience with automation frameworks, scripting, or advocating for automated test solutions is a bonus.

BC COMPENSATION AND BENEFITS

The base salary ranges listed below are for the defined geographic market pay zones in these locations. If you reside outside of these locations, a recruiter will advise on the base salary range and benefits for your specific location.

EA has listed the base salary ranges it in good faith expects to pay applicants for this role in the locations listed, as of the time of this posting. Salary offered will be determined based on numerous relevant business and candidate factors including, for example, education, qualifications, certifications, experience, skills, geographic location, and business or organizational needs.

BASE SALARY RANGES

• British Columbia (depending on location e.g. Vancouver vs. Victoria):
º $73,200 - $101,700 CAN Annually

Base salary is just one part of the overall compensation at EA. We also offer a package of benefits including vacation (3 weeks per year to start), 10 days per year of sick time, paid top-up to EI/QPIP benefits up to 100% of base salary when you welcome a new child (12 weeks for maternity, and 4 weeks for parental/adoption leave), extended health/dental/vision coverage, life insurance, disability insurance, retirement plan to regular full-time employees. Certain roles may also be eligible for bonus and equity.
